| package org.apache.atlas.type; |
| |
| import java.util.ArrayList; |
| import java.util.List; |
| |
| import org.apache.atlas.type.AtlasBuiltInTypes.AtlasBooleanType; |
| import org.testng.annotations.Test; |
| |
| import static org.testng.Assert.*; |
| |
| |
| public class TestAtlasBooleanType { |
| private final AtlasBooleanType booleanType = new AtlasBooleanType(); |
| private final Object[] validValues = { null, Boolean.TRUE, Boolean.FALSE, "true", "false", "TRUE", "FALSE", }; |
| private final Object[] invalidValues = { }; |
| |
| @Test |
| public void testBooleanTypeDefaultValue() { |
| Boolean defValue = booleanType.createDefaultValue(); |
| |
| assertFalse(defValue); |
| } |
| |
| @Test |
| public void testBooleanTypeIsValidValue() { |
| for (Object value : validValues) { |
| assertTrue(booleanType.isValidValue(value), "value=" + value); |
| } |
| |
| for (Object value : invalidValues) { |
| assertFalse(booleanType.isValidValue(value), "value=" + value); |
| } |
| } |
| |
| @Test |
| public void testBooleanTypeGetNormalizedValue() { |
| Object[] trueValues = { Boolean.TRUE, "true", "TRUE", "tRuE", "TrUe" }; |
| Object[] falseValues = { Boolean.FALSE, "false", "FALSE", "fAlSe", "FaLsE" }; |
| |
| assertNull(booleanType.getNormalizedValue(null), "value=" + null); |
| |
| for (Object value : trueValues) { |
| Boolean normalizedValue = booleanType.getNormalizedValue(value); |
| |
| assertNotNull(normalizedValue, "value=" + value); |
| assertTrue(normalizedValue, "value=" + value); |
| } |
| |
| for (Object value : falseValues) { |
| Boolean normalizedValue = booleanType.getNormalizedValue(value); |
| |
| assertNotNull(normalizedValue, "value=" + value); |
| assertFalse(normalizedValue, "value=" + value); |
| } |
| } |
| |
| @Test |
| public void testBooleanTypeValidateValue() { |
| List<String> messages = new ArrayList<>(); |
| for (Object value : validValues) { |
| assertTrue(booleanType.validateValue(value, "testObj", messages)); |
| assertEquals(messages.size(), 0, "value=" + value); |
| } |
| |
| for (Object value : invalidValues) { |
| assertFalse(booleanType.validateValue(value, "testObj", messages)); |
| assertEquals(messages.size(), 1, "value=" + value); |
| messages.clear(); |
| } |
| } |
| } |
